自己能开发app吗

添加项目经理微信 获取更多优惠
复制微信号
自己能开发APP吗?答案是肯定的!随着技术的发展和工具的普及,越来越多的人可以通过学习和实践,独立开发自己的应用程序。无论是有编程基础的开发者,还是完全没有经验的初学者,都有机会通过不同的方式实现自己的APP梦想。
理解APP开发的基本概念
首先,了解什么是APP是非常重要的。APP(应用程序)是为特定目的而设计的软件,可以在智能手机、平板电脑和其他设备上运行。开发APP不仅需要编程技能,还需要对用户需求、市场趋势和设计原则有一定的理解。
开发APP的步骤
开发一个APP通常包括以下几个步骤:
-
需求分析:明确APP的目标和功能,确定目标用户群体。
-
选择开发工具:根据自己的技术水平选择合适的开发工具。如果没有编程背景,可以考虑使用低代码平台,如AppGyver、Bubble等,这些平台允许用户通过图形化界面快速构建应用。
-
学习编程语言:如果选择传统开发方式,学习一门编程语言是必要的。主流的开发语言包括Java(用于Android)和Swift(用于iOS)。对于初学者,可以通过在线课程、书籍和视频教程来学习。
-
设计用户界面:用户界面(UI)设计是APP开发中至关重要的一步。一个友好的界面能够提高用户体验。可以使用Figma、Sketch等工具进行设计。
-
编码实现:根据需求分析和UI设计,开始编写代码实现APP的功能。这一过程需要熟悉所选择的开发平台和语言。
-
测试和优化:开发完成后,进行全面的测试,确保APP的各项功能正常运行,并根据用户反馈进行优化。
-
发布和推广:完成开发和测试后,可以将APP发布到应用商店,如Google Play和App Store,并通过社交媒体等渠道进行推广。
自学开发APP的途径
对于没有编程背景的人来说,自学开发APP可能会面临一些挑战,但并非不可克服。以下是一些有效的学习途径:
-
在线课程:许多平台提供APP开发的在线课程,如Coursera、Udemy等,涵盖从基础到高级的内容。
-
社区和论坛:参与开发者社区和论坛,与其他开发者交流经验和技巧,可以帮助你更快地解决问题。
-
实践项目:通过实际项目来巩固所学知识。可以从简单的应用开始,逐步增加复杂性。
低代码和无代码开发
近年来,低代码和无代码开发平台的兴起,使得没有编程经验的人也能轻松创建APP。这些平台提供了丰富的模板和功能模块,用户只需通过拖拽组件和配置功能即可实现自己的需求。这种方式大大降低了开发的门槛,让更多人能够参与到APP开发中来。
持续学习与改进
APP开发是一个不断学习和改进的过程。随着技术的进步和用户需求的变化,开发者需要不断更新自己的知识和技能,以适应新的挑战。参与技术社区、阅读相关书籍和文档、参加开发者大会等,都是提升自身能力的有效途径。
结论
自己开发APP是完全可行的。无论是通过学习编程语言,还是利用低代码平台,任何人都可以根据自己的需求和兴趣,创造出属于自己的应用程序。只要有足够的热情和毅力,结合适当的学习资源和实践经验,开发APP将不再是遥不可及的梦想。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!